This is so awkward but I've had diarrhea for almost 3 days now with abdominal pain. And when I have a bowel movement, there's this coating or something that is more than a foot long and I have no clue what it is. Do you and is it dangerous to have happen? Thanks!

Recent onset diarrhea with abdominal pain is probably be due to a stomach bug. A stool test may be done for confirmation. Take yogurt, probiotics and drink enough fluids to keep yourself well hydrated.

The coating you see is probably mucus. Mucus is secreted by the inner ling of the bowel. When the bowel gets inflamed, there is increased secretion of mucus which might be what you saw as a coating.
